hey i am starting to get worried about my 6 month old corn as it very rarely comes out , it likes to spend most of its time in one of its hides and it is startin to concern me. he is eating fine and when i take him out he is very good natured. shud this be something i am overly concerned about or r sum just more secretive than others?
 
oh hehe

this is nothing to worry about
corn snakes are usually shy animals and they are "NOCTURNAL" : that means they wake up at night and sleep at day

;)

as long as he acts fine and eats properly dont worry. i used to think my corn never comes out. i woke up once at 3 am and found him "cruising around " the tank

:D
 
tribal - you could almost be describing my snow corn, only that Chione is slightly older than yours. I`m not worried about this behaviour as the animal looks healthy, is even-tempered when being handled, eats, poops and sheds normally. Nowt to worry about imo :)
 
Don't worry! My snake Jake does that too. He used to be very active, but since i put in a new hide, he is in love with it and rarely leaves it. I was getting concerned, until one day, i got home late from a party, and discovered that jake was active, just at very late times. No worry!
